How Much Is 11.9 Tablespoons of Cake Flour in Ounces?
Converting 11.9 tablespoons of cake flour to ounces gives 2.99 oz. One tablespoon of cake flour weighs 7.13g, so 11.9 tablespoons is 11.9 × 7.13 = 84.79g (2.99 oz). This conversion is specific to cake flour because each ingredient has a different density.
Formula and Step-by-Step
- Start with 11.9 tablespoons of cake flour
- 1 tablespoon of cake flour = 7.13g
- 11.9 × 7.13 = 84.79g
- Convert grams to ounces: 84.79 ÷ 28.3495 = 2.99 oz
The same formula works for any amount. Multiply (or divide) by the density, then convert units as needed.
Measuring Tip
For the most consistent results, weigh cake flour on a kitchen scale. Volume measurements can vary by 20-30% depending on how the flour is scooped.

Understanding the Units
What is a Tablespoon?
One tablespoon holds about 15 milliliters. There are 16 tablespoons in a cup and 3 teaspoons in a tablespoon. In baking, tablespoon measurements are used for butter, oil, honey, and other ingredients where a full cup would be too much.
What is an Ounce?
Ounces are commonly used in US recipes for cheese, meat, chocolate, and other ingredients sold by weight. Many kitchen scales offer both gram and ounce readings.
